Analysis of Reproduction and CO I Gene Sequence between Two Earthworm Populations Used in Vermicomposting Organic Wastes in Different Localities

Abstract
Two domestic earthworm populations used in vermicomposting in different lacalities were collected. The one was from Hongcheon (Kangwon province) and the other was from Youngdong (Chungcheong province). Reproductive capacities and the degree of reproductive isolation of two population were investigated. CO I gene sequences were also compared. There was no difference in their reproductive capacities. And there was no reproductive isolation between two populations. Two populations were identified as Eisenia andrei or Eisenia fetida by CO I gene biomarkers. Phylogenetic tree formulated by CO I gene sequence strongly suggested that two populations were just the same species.
